    • The invention relates to the topographic technique field, and provides a ranging method and a system, wherein the ranging method comprises the following steps: modulating measured beam, by a modulated signal of which the frequency is continuously changed over time; emitting the modulated measured beam to a measured object; receiving the reflected measured beam and converting the beam into the measured signals; and comparing the frequency of the modulated signal generated when the measured beam is received with the frequency of the measured signals, thus determining the measured distance.

    • The present invention provides a phase calibration method, device, and equipment. The method comprises the steps of: a first light beam emitter generating a first light-wave into a target object, the first light-wave being reflected at the target object and flying back onto a receiver, wherein the first light-wave, as an external beam path signal, is modulated by a first high-frequency oscillation signal; a second light beam emitter emitting a second light-wave into the receiver, wherein the second light-wave, as an internal beam path signal for fundamental phase reference, is modulated by a second high-frequency oscillation signal; and the receiver performing a phase comparison between received first light-wave and sequentially received second light-wave therein and exporting a measurement signal with fundamental reference eliminated. The present method achieves phase compensation and calibration, thereby reducing the influence of environmental elements, increasing measuring precision, and thus reducing system cost.
